Activities - how the charity spends its money
The Clore Social Leadership Programme is an independent charity created as an initiative of the Clore Duffield Foundation. The Programme aims to support aspiring leaders in the third sector who are working for the benefit of individuals and progressive social change in communities across the UK. The Programme recruits Fellows through an open application process.
